GST Registration Documents
for Different Business Types
Businesses undergoing structural changes may also need to update or cancel their GST registration depending on the situation.
GST registration documents for Proprietorship firms include:
PAN Card of the Owner
Aadhaar Card of the Owner
Photograph of the Owner
Address Proof of Business (Electricity Bill/Rent Agreement)
Bank Account Details (Cancelled Cheque/Statement)
These documents establish the Proprietorship legally.This type of registration is commonly used by individuals and freelancers starting small-scale operations.
GST registration documents required for partnership firms include:
PAN Card (Firm)
Partnership Deed
KYC of All Partners (PAN & Aadhaar)
Address Proof (Business Premises)
Bank Proof (Firm’s Account)
Authorization Letter
These documents establish the partnership legally.
GST registration documents for LLP include:
- PAN Card (LLP)
Certificate of Incorporation (COI)
LLP Agreement
KYC of Designated Partners
Digital Signature (DSC)
Address Proof (Business Premises)
Bank Proof (LLP Account
LLPs require structured documentation similar to companies.
GST registration documents required for companies include:
PAN Card (Company)
Certificate of Incorporation (COI)
MOA & AOA
Board Resolution
KYC of All Directors
Digital Signature (DSC)
Address Proof (Registered Office)
Bank Proof (Company Account)
These documents validate the legal existence of the company. Eligibility for GST registration also depends on turnover thresholds applicable to different types of businesses.

Why GST Applications Get Rejected
Incorrect GST registration documents are one of the main reasons for rejection.
Other reasons include:
- Mismatch in PAN and Aadhaar
- Incorrect business details
- Invalid address proof
- Incomplete application

What are GST registration documents required in India?
GST registration documents include PAN card, Aadhaar card, address proof, bank details, and photographs..
What is acceptable address proof for GST registration?
Accepted address proofs include electricity bill, rent agreement, property tax receipt, or NOC from the property owner.
What bank documents are required for GST registration?
You need a cancelled cheque, bank statement, or passbook copy showing account details of the business.
Are documents different for proprietorship and company GST registration?
Yes,GST registration documents required vary by entity type. Companies require incorporation certificate and director KYC, while proprietorships need owner’s PAN and Aadhaar.
How many days does GST registration take after submitting documents?
GST registration usually takes 3–7 working days, depending on verification and approval by GST authorities.
Can GST registration be rejected due to incorrect documents?
Yes, incorrect or incomplete documents can lead to rejection or delay. It is important to submit accurate and valid documents.
